#88d8d2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#88d8d2 is composed of 53.3% red, 84.7%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37% cyan, 0% magenta, 2.8%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 175.5 degrees, a saturation of 50.6% and a lightness of 69%. #88d8d2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#11b1a5.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

Shades and Tints of #88d8d2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050e0d is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#88d8d2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#acb4b3 is the less saturated color, while #64fcf1 is the most saturated one.
